ARLINGTON, Texas – The UT Arlington women's tennis team dropped their first match of the year on Saturday, falling to the Rice Owls 6-1 at the UTA Tennis Center. Despite the score, the Mavericks competed for the win.
The Owls jumped out to a 1-0 match lead after capturing the doubles point. #37 Priya Niezgoda and Anastasia Smirnova defeated UTA's
Nanaka Takeuchi and
Liz Chileno on Court One, 6-1. On Court Two, Jardi El Diae defeated
Lucia Natal and Aida Garcia Mende 6-3. On Court three,
Polina Akimova and
Momoka Horiguchi were knotted at 4-4 when their match was suspended.
The Mavs were swept on Courts Two, Four and Five in singles play, but the rest of the matches went three sets. Akimova played her first match on Court One and proved her worth by winning in three sets, 4-6, 7-5, 10-7. On Court Six,
Almudena Boza responded from a 5-7 first set loss by winning set two 7-5, but ultimately fell 10-8 in the deciding set. Chileno won the first set on Court Three 7-5 over Linda Huarig, but fell in the subsequent sets 6-4, 10-6.
